Moonlight Butterfly Plant Care for Year-Round Beauty
Successful Moonlight Butterfly plant care requires knowledge of its specific sunlight exposure and irrigation needs. This plant grows best when it receives occasional deep watering sessions instead of constant light watering. Allowing the ground to dry between waterings prevents root rot, which can occur from overwatering. Plants remain vibrant and healthy throughout the hot summer months when they receive more frequent watering and proper drainage practices.
Regular pruning is essential for maintaining a plant's shape and continuous blooming. By removing faded blooms, gardeners can extend flowering times while trimming extra growth maintains a refined appearance. Eliminating leaves that show disease or damage helps prevent fungal problems and maintains peak plant health. A light trim during late fall conditions the plant for dormancy, allowing it to regain strength for the upcoming growing season.
The application of fertilizers has a critical impact on achieving vibrant plant growth. Applying a balanced slow-release fertilizer during springtime and mid-summer guarantees essential nutrients for continuous blooms. Compost tea and fish emulsions are effective organic options for gardeners who choose natural gardening methods. Proper nourishment will maintain vibrant and healthy blooms for the entire growing season.
Heavy mulching around the plant base protects roots during winter by blocking extreme cold temperatures. In harsh winter regions, people should grow Moonlight Butterfly plants in containers and move them indoors during cold weather. This allows you to gain superior control over the plant's growing environment and maintain its beauty throughout multiple seasons.
